We are looking for you to continue and expand this success story together.As Civil & Building Engineer, you will have a crucial role in ensuring the structural integrity, building fabric reliability and legal operator compliance of BTEC. You will own building operator responsibility for structural stability, safety-relevant building installations, outdoor infrastructure and architecture.Together with the Facility Management team of BTEC, you will monitor construction and brownfield works. Coordinate recurring inspections, external specialists and improve the reliability of the building and its structural equipment to minimize risk and unplanned downtime.
What You’ll Do
• Own CSA (civil, structure and architecture) scope including building operator responsibility for building structural stability, roof (incl. snow-load monitoring), fall protection, stairs / ladders / railings, and outdoor infrastructure
• Plan, coordinate and document preventive building and structural inspections (e.g. VDI 6200, BauO Bln / BetrVO Bln, ArbStättV, DGUV) and prepare condition / annual reports
• Coordinate competent inspections for cranes (structural aspects), power-operated doors and gates; ensure load points, traverse systems and structural interfaces are assessed and documented
• Monitor construction, commissioning and handover from fit-out and infrastructure: progress tracking, quality checks, defect follow-up, as-built takeover into CAFM / FM documentation
• Review structural inquiries in ongoing operation and initiate design changes where required
• Manage external specialists and contractors and track vendor performance
• Coordinate Berlin BetrVO inspections for safety-relevant technical installations in alignment with Mechanical and Electrical system owners
• Provide hands-on support with technicians on building-related maintenance, repairs and improvements
• Effectively use existing IT and CMMS systems for work orders, documentation and reporting
• Work with cross-functional teams and external vendors to solve issues
• Follow all occupational safety regulations
• Create, update and publish all important reports and key figures
